Trying to find good depth at the edge position should be sought after

Quincey Roche was just signed to a futures deal over a month ago, so there is going to be competition at outside linebacker. Things did not work out well for him during his first stint with the Steelers, but this club needs to add a lot of hats to the depth of the edge rushing position. Looking to add to those that play behind T.J. Watt and Alex Highsmith seems like a priority for the black and gold this offseason.

They struggled to do much after Watt went out of the lineup with a pec injury. That has become a massive problem for this group, and they need reliable depth to come into this room. Free agency might be the more viable option for Pittsburgh when you want a dependable veteran presence to come in and add valuable snaps on defense.

The XFL has a few different options that could interest the Steelers if they have a solid season. Vic Beasley might be the most notable name after being drafted eighth overall by the Falcons in the 2015 NFL Draft. He was a bust, but he could rejuvenate his career and join the black and gold to fight for a depth role in camp. Beasley might not be an ideal third option on an NFL roster, but he would be solid in the fourth spot if he can beat out Roche and company.
